Website Share Report OFFLINE LIVE Studio Palmos HitsPopRockWorld Popup Player Popup Player Play Play Pause Country: Greece About Similar Stations Radio Thalassa ... Visit Page Report Share Heart Radio Greece – Greek Channel ... Visit Page Report Share WestRadio.gr ... Visit Page Report Share HiT 88.9 ... Visit Page Report Share
Leave a Reply